常规配置如下:
<?xml version="1.0" encoding="UTF-8" ?>
<!DOCTYPE configuration
PUBLIC "-//mybatis.org//DTD Config 3.0//EN"
"http://mybatis.org/dtd/mybatis-3-config.dtd">
<configuration>
<settings>
<setting name="useGeneratedKeys" value="true"/>
<!-- 使用别名替换列名:select name as title from table-->
<setting name="useColumnLabel" value="true"/>
<!-- 开启驼峰命名转换,就是(如数据库中的字段first_name => 实体类中的属性firstName)
<setting name="mapUnderscoreToCamelCase" value="true"/>
-->
<!-- 打印查询语句 -->
<setting name="logImpl" value="STDOUT_LOGGING" />
</settings>
<typeAliases>
<package name="com.hhu.entity"/>
</typeAliases>
</configuration>
这里注意驼峰大小的转换是否开启,一定要规范,否则没法映射